impostorious
† impoˈstorious, a. Obs. rare. [f. impostory + -ous; cf. imposterious, -turious.] Having the character of an impostor or imposture.1623 Hart Arraignm. Ur. ii. ii. 43 An impostorious empiricke. Ibid. 44 Nothing else but impostorious conjecture. 1670 Evelyn Mem. 5 Aug., I was formerly acquainted with ...

imposterious
† impoˈsterious, a. Obs. rare—1. [f. impostery + -ous; cf. impostorious, -urious.] = next.1633 Hart Diet Diseased iii. xxx. 373 As for the signe of life and death by the blood sweaty drops, I hold it either imposterious or impious and superstitious.
